The story of Sacs Tecnorib is one of industrial vision and Italian success, able to combine artisanal tradition, design, and the ability to compete on a global scale.

The origins: Sacs and Tecnorib, two different souls of the same market

The journey began in 2019, when Matteo Magni and Gianni De Bonis, both already established entrepreneurs in the Maxi-RIB sector, started evaluating possible synergies between their companies.
Sacs, a brand that, while retaining the heritage of tubulars, has transformed its larger models into true luxury motoryachts, and Tecnorib, licensee of the Pirelli and P Zero brands in the nautical sector, with a range of speedboats designed for those who seek performance and sportiness without giving up on quality.

The idea of a merger remained alive even during the pandemic, slowed down but not stopped. In 2021, Sacs Tecnorib Spa was officially established: an international hub of luxury boating with a clear project – to combine complementary expertise and markets in order to establish itself as a reference player in the Maxi-RIB segment.

Organizational growth and new strategies

The merger led to a reorganization aimed at integrating without overlapping. The sales networks remained independent but coordinated under a single management entrusted to Andrea Loro, with the goal of exploiting synergies without creating channel conflicts.

2024 marked an important step with the entry of Nicola Antonelli as Chief Marketing Officer, after his experience at Ducati. His background in the automotive sector introduced an innovative and international approach to marketing and product design, with a strong impact on the group’s identity.

Also in 2024, another key step took place: the entry of NUO Capital, an investment fund partly owned by Exor (Agnelli-Elkann family) and by the Pao Cheng family, which acquired 32% of the company. The operation was not just a capital injection but a strategic reinforcement, with the aim of consolidating European leadership and accelerating expansion into key markets such as Asia and the United States.

Partnerships, co-branding and lifestyle

2025 confirmed Sacs Tecnorib’s ability to combine boating and lifestyle. In May, the 20th anniversary of the collaboration with Pirelli was celebrated, with more than 1,000 owners in over 30 countries enjoying Speedboats that bring the racing identity of the brand from the track to the water. The anniversary became an opportunity to renew an agreement focused on performance, style, and sustainability.

At the same time, the collaboration with Kiton led to the creation of the Strider 13 KNT x Sacs, a Maxi-RIB that merges marine technology and sartorial luxury, with interiors and details inspired by Neapolitan tailoring tradition.

The bond with art is also strong: at the upcoming boot Düsseldorf, the world’s largest indoor boat show to be held in January 2026, Mar Garrente will be unveiled. This sculpture, in Bianco Altissimo marble by Christian Grande, interprets design and dynamism in an artistic key, also influencing the brand’s future models.

Sustainability and responsibility

Alongside design, environmental commitment is also growing. Through its partnership with Blue Marine Foundation, Sacs Tecnorib supports the goal of protecting 30% of ocean waters by 2030, reinforcing its positioning as a brand that not only draws inspiration from the sea but also gives back in terms of responsibility and commitment.

A growing leadership

With exports representing over 70% of its turnover, an average annual growth of 25%, and a roadmap including new ranges and markets, Sacs Tecnorib today presents itself as a reference player in the international Maxi-RIB segment.
